Scaloni before Switzerland: backed Messi, analysed rivals, no XI

Lionel Scaloni spoke ahead of the quarterfinal match against Switzerland at the World Cup and offered several thoughts on the current state of the Argentina national team. He highlighted Messi’s level and said he will continue to be the best “for as long as he wants to.”
“Messi will be the best for as long as he wants to, but the moment will come when that comes to an end,” he said about the Argentina captain, who remains one of the team’s standout players in the tournament.
Scaloni also looked at Argentina’s path in the World Cup and admitted there were things to correct. “We’re doing well, beyond the match against Cape Verde and some isolated mistakes against Egypt,” he said. He also praised Switzerland and warned that they will not be an easy opponent: “There are no easy teams, they have experienced players.”
Lastly, he did not confirm the lineup, although he left open the possibility of repeating the team that played against Egypt in the round of 16. He also explained that the introductions of Leandro Paredes, Nicolás Tagliafico, and Alexis Mac Allister were made because they were looking to improve the team’s overall performance.
